Output 6860706eccdca3900cb4d64290821b0930ccab0883353924236c5989489dc1ba:13

value
26673555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fb455da601b888666eb38856298e8286cd144ac OP_EQUAL
address
MUHzx8SVbP95u7HM2Q2pTjR8DRZyffEGZy
transaction
6860706eccdca3900cb4d64290821b0930ccab0883353924236c5989489dc1ba
spent
true